http://www.fitchratings.com/Fitch Ratings is an international credit rating agency based in New York City and London. It is designated by the SEC as a Nationally Recognized Statistical Rating Organization (NRSRO). Fitch’s long-term credit ratings are set up along a scale from ‘AAA’ to ‘D’ and its short-term credit ratings range from ‘F1+’ to ‘D’. The firm was founded in 1913 by John Knowles Fitch.
